Senior Software Engineer - Backend
Who We Are
At Perry Weather, we're at the forefront of providing innovative weather safety solutions. Thousands of users trust our fast-growing weather safety platform across various industries, including school districts, cities, universities, golf courses, professional sports, and more. Our cutting-edge software and connected hardware empower organizations to make rapid decisions when faced with weather disruptions, ensuring the safety of individuals and the smooth operation of activities/events.
The Opportunity
We're seeking a Senior Software Engineer with deep experience in C# .NET to help evolve and scale the backend services that power our platform. Our system connects with thousands of in-house designed weather stations and outdoor warning systems deployed across North America. We own the entire solution— hardware and software —and deliver mission-critical weather alerting that protects lives and simplifies operations. While your primary focus will be backend systems, all of our engineers work full-stack across web, mobile (React Native), and infrastructure. This is a highly impactful role on a small, fast-moving team where your work directly affects our customers and the future of our platform and company.
What You'll Do
- Architect, implement, and maintain scalable backend services using C# .NET .
- Design reliable, high-performance systems in a micro-service architecture .
- Collaborate cross-functionally with frontend, mobile, infrastructure, and hardware engineers.
- Contribute to architectural decisions that shape the future of our platform.
- Lead major initiatives, owning key systems end-to-end, and being accountable for their success in production.
- Participate in an on-call rotation (up to 7 weeks/year) to ensure the stability and responsiveness of our systems.
- 5+ years of experience building backend systems with C# .NET in a production environment.
- Strong understanding of distributed systems , asynchronous processing , and cloud infrastructure (preferably Azure).
- Experience independently designing and delivering large-scale platform features or services.
- Exposure to or interest in full-stack development and DevOps practices.
- A mindset of extreme ownership —you take initiative, solve problems proactively, and drive systems forward.
- Bonus: Experience with IoT, telemetry, or hardware-integrated software systems.
